Gayea Hyun is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Gayea Hyun has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 498 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 6 papers in Renewable Energy, Sustainability and the Environment and 5 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Gayea Hyun’s work include Advancements in Battery Materials (8 papers), Advanced Battery Materials and Technologies (7 papers) and Advanced Battery Technologies Research (4 papers). Gayea Hyun is often cited by papers focused on Advancements in Battery Materials (8 papers), Advanced Battery Materials and Technologies (7 papers) and Advanced Battery Technologies Research (4 papers). Gayea Hyun coll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, United States and Singapore. Gayea Hyun's co-authors include Seokwoo Jeon, Youngjin Ham, Changui Ahn, Donghwi Cho, Ki-Sun Kim, Jihun Oh, Jun Tae Song, Junyong Park, Anand P. Tiwari and Travis G. Novak and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nano Letters and ACS Nano.
